N

Netzwerktraining

Netzwerktraining beinhaltet das Erlernen von KI-Modellen, Muster in Daten durch iterative Lernprozesse zu erkennen.

Netzwerktraining is a critical process in the development of künstliche Intelligenz models, particularly those utilizing neuronale Netze. This process involves teaching these models to recognize patterns and make predictions based on input data through an iterative learning approach.

Während des Netzwerktrainings wird ein Modell einer großen dataset, known as Trainingsdaten. This data is used to adjust the model’s parameters (or weights) using various Optimierungstechniken. The goal is to minimize the difference between the predicted outputs and the actual outputs, a concept known as loss. The model learns by making predictions on the training data, comparing these predictions to the actual outcomes, and then adjusting its internal parameters to improve accuracy.

Der Trainingsprozess umfasst typischerweise mehrere Iterationen, oder epochs, where the model continuously refines its understanding of the data. During each epoch, the model processes batches of data, calculates the loss, and updates its weights using an Optimierungsalgorithmus such as Stochastischer Gradientenabstieg (SGD) or Adam. Various Aktivierungsfunktionen, such as ReLU or sigmoid, are employed to introduce non-linearity into the model, enhancing its ability to learn complex patterns.

Once the training process is complete, the model can be validated using a separate dataset to evaluate its performance and generalization capabilities. Proper network training is essential for ensuring that the AI model can make accurate predictions when deployed in real-world applications.

Strg + /